Tencent and GAC signed strategic cooperation agreement to develop connected vehicles

Shanghai (Gasgoo)-On September 18, China’s Guangzhou Automobile Group Company (GAC Group) and Tencent Holdings Limited signed a strategic cooperation agreement in Guangzhou. After the announcement was released, shares of GAC surged.

According to the agreement, the companies will develop business cooperation in areas such as internet connected vehicles, intelligent driving, cloud platform, big data, etc. GAC said that in order to promote the business development of both sides, they will also explore the capital investment in auto-relevant e-commerce, auto insurance, mobility service and new energy vehicles.

Based on intelligent voice technology and intelligent mobility, the companies will take advantage of Tencent’s expertise in mobile payments, music, Wechat networking and social media accounts to launch connected vehicle service with artificial intelligence features.

In the field of intelligent driving, GAC and Tencent will conduct joint research on vehicles’ usage and co-create an intelligent connected vehicle brand with own characteristics and competitiveness. Meanwhile, Tencent will provide technical support to improve the safety of GAC’s connected vehicle solutions.
What’s more, GAC will make full use of Tencent’s advantage in cloud computing, artificial intelligence, big data processing suite to develop intelligent connected vehicles with industry leading competitiveness.

GAC’s statement said that the cooperation will help the companies to establish business ecosystem and accelerate the development of connected vehicle industry.

Nowadays, technology and production modes are undergoing radical changes. Thus cross-border integration has become a trend. In particular, after intelligent connected vehicle had become the direction of auto industry, it makes sense for automakers to cooperate with communications and internet companies. In March, Tencent acquires 5 percent of Tesla’s shares for nearly 1.8 billion dollars.
